חבר חשבונות Gmail באמצעות OAuth 2.0

[מאמר זה הוא תיעוד קדם-הפצה והוא עשוי להשתנות.]

בצע את השלבים במאמר זה כדי להגדיר סינכרון בצד השרת לשליחה ולקבלה של דוא"ל ביישומי customer engagement (כגון Dynamics 365 Sales, Dynamics 365 Customer Service, Dynamics 365 Marketing, Dynamics 365 Field Service, ו- Dynamics 365 Project Service Automation) מחשבונות Gmail באמצעות OAuth 2.0 כמנגנון מתן ההרשאות.

הערה

פרופיל שרת הדואר האלקטרוני עבור OAuth של Gmail פועל עבור עד 100 משתמשים. צור פרופילי OAuth מרובים (שלבים 1 עד 4) אם ברצונך לשייך את אותו פרופיל למשתמשים מרובים.

זמינות

אנחנו נמצאים בתהליך פריסה של תכונה זו. כדי לקבוע אם הסביבה שלך יכולה לחבר חשבונות Gmail באמצעות OAuth 2.0, בצע את הפעולות הבאות:

  1. בצע אחת מהפעולות הבאות:

    • במרכז הניהול של Power Platform, בחר סביבה.
    • בלקוח האינטרנט מהדור הקודם, בפינה השמאלית העליונה, בחר סמל גלגל שיניים., ולאחר מכן בחר הגדרות מתקדמות.
  2. בחר הגדרות > דואר > תיבות דואר.

  3. בחר תיבת דואר וחפש את סמל היכנס ל- Gmail בשורת התפריטים העליונה. אם היא קיימת, התכונה זמינה עבור סביבה זו.

    שלב 1 הפיכת IMAP או POP לזמין ב- Gmail

    הערה

    שלבים אלה צריכים להתבצע על-ידי מנהל המערכת.

    עבור IMAP, בצע את השלבים במאמר איך בודקים הודעות ב- Gmail דרך פלטפורמות דוא"ל אחרות.

    עבור POP, בצע את השלבים במאמר קריאה של הודעות Gmail בלקוחות דוא"ל אחרים באמצעות POP.

    שלב 2 יצירת פרוייקט

    הערה

    שלבים אלה צריכים להתבצע על-ידי מנהל המערכת.

    באמצעות חשבון Google (זה יכול להיות אותו חשבון שבו תשתמש כדי לשלוח ולאחזר דוא"ל או חשבון אחר), עבור אל Google Developers Console וצור פרוייקט חדש.

    בצע את השלבים תחת Create a project (יצירת פרוייקט) במאמר יצירה, כיבוי ושחזור של פרוייקטים.

    הערה

    שלבים אלה צריכים להתבצע על-ידי מנהל המערכת.

    1. בחר מסך הסכמה של OAuth ולאחר מכן בחר את סוג המשתמש:

      • בחר Internal‎ (פנימי) אם אתה משתמש בדייר מנהל מערכת של GSuite ותיצור את היישום באופן בלעדי עבור הארגון שלך.
      • בחר חיצוני אם אתה בודק באמצעות חשבון Gmail עצמאי.

      צילום מסך של מסך ההסכמה של OAuth.

    2. בחר Create (צור).

    3. תחת שם יישום, הזן את שם היישום. תחת תחומים מורשים, הזן את שם התחום הפרטי העליון של הסביבה (לדוגמה, dynamics.com). בחר שמור.

      צילום מסך של הזנת שם יישום ותחום.

    4. בחר Credentials (אישורים) > Create credentials (צור אישורים).

      צילום מסך של הפקודה 'צור אישורים'.

    5. בחר OAuth client ID (מזהה לקוח OAuth).

    6. בחר Configure consent screen (קבע את תצורת מסך ההסכמה).

    7. הזן את ההגדרות הבאות:

      הגדרה שימוש
      Application type יישום אינטרנט
      Name שם לקוח האינטרנט שלך
      Authorized JavaScript origins כתובת ה- URL של הסביבה שלך (לדוגמה, https://contoso.crm.dynamics.com)
      Authorized redirect URIs כתובת ה- URL של הסביבה שלך עם /_grid/cmds/dlg_gmailoauth.aspx מצורף עבורה (לדוגמה, https://contoso.crm.dynamics.com/_grid/cmds/dlg_gmailoauth.aspx)

      צילום מסך של יצירת מזהה לקוח OAuth.

    8. בחר Create (צור). במסך שמופיע, שים לב למזהה הלקוח ולסוד הלקוח. תשתמש בנתונים אלה בשלב הבא.

    שלב 4 צור פרופיל שרת דואר אלקטרוני

    1. במרכז הניהול של Power Platform, בחר סביבה.

    2. בסרגל הפקודות, בחר הגדרות > דואר אלקטרוני > פרופילי שרת.

      צילום מסך של ההגדרות של פרופיל שרת דואר אלקטרוני.

    3. בשורת הפקודה, בחר פרופיל שרת חדש.

      צילום מסך של יצירת פרופיל שרת חדש.

    4. עבור סוג שרת דואר אלקטרוני, בחר Gmail ולאחר מכן ציין שם בעל משמעות עבור הפרופיל.

      צילום מסך של יצירת פרופיל שרת חדש עבור Gmail.

    5. אם ברצונך להשתמש בפרופיל שרת זה כפרופיל ברירת המחדל עבור תיבות דואר חדשות, הפעל את הגדר כפרופיל ברירת מחדל עבור תיבות דואר חדשות.

    6. עבור סוג אימות, בחר Gmail OAuth.

    7. עבור מזהה לקוח ו סוד לקוח, הזן את המידע שציינת בשלב 8 של ההליך הקודם.

      הערה

      השדות מיקומים ויציאות מאוכלסים אוטומטית.

      צילום מסך של יצירת פרופיל שרת חדש עבור Gmail באמצעות Oauth.

    8. הרחב את מתקדם והשתמש בתיאורי הכלים כדי לבחור את אפשרויות עיבוד הדואר האלקטרוני שלך.

    9. לאחר שתסיים, בחר שמור.

    שלב 5 קביעת התצורה של תיבת הדואר

    הערה

    שלבים אלה צריכים להתבצע על-ידי המשתמש בתיבת הדואר.

    1. ביישום האינטרנט, עבור אל הגדרות (הגדרות.) > הגדרות מתקדמות.

    2. בחר הגדרות > ניהול.

    3. בחר הגדרות > תצורת דואר אלקטרוני > תיבות דואר.

    4. בחר את תיבת הדואר עבור המשתמש שתצורתו נקבעה בשלבים הקודמים.

    5. השתמש בהגדרות הבאות:

      הגדרה שימוש
      פרופיל שרת הפרופיל שנוצר בשלב 4
      דואר אלקטרוני נכנס סינכרון בצד השרת או נתב דואר אלקטרוני
      דואר אלקטרוני יוצא סינכרון בצד השרת או נתב דואר אלקטרוני

      צילום מסך של פרטי תיבת דואר של OAuth.

    6. בחר שמור.

    7. בחר היכנס ל- Gmail.

    8. התקדם בדפי הכניסה וההרשאה של Gmail.

    שלב 6. הוספת משתמשי בדיקה

    ב- Google Cloud Platform ‏(Developer Console), הוסף משתמשים במקטע משתמשי בדיקה בעת פרסום היישום. מידע נוסף: עזרה עבור Google Platform Console של Google

    צילום מסך של הוספת משתמשי בדיקה.

    שלב 7 בדיקה והפיכה לזמין

    הערה

    שלבים אלה צריכים להתבצע על-ידי המשתמש בתיבת הדואר.

    בחר בדוק והפעל תיבת דואר לבדיקת תיבת הדואר שהתצורה שלה נקבעה בשלב 6.

    צילום מסך של הפקודה 'בדוק והפוך תיבת דואר לזמינה'.